python中的优化,等式约束

python中的优化,等式约束,python,optimization,constraints,nonlinear-optimization,minimization,Python,Optimization,Constraints,Nonlinear Optimization,Minimization,我对Python中的优化和科学编程非常陌生。 现在,我正在从一篇论文中学习以下优化问题: 最小化f(x1,x2,x3,x4)(其中f是连续的) 服从 和(x1,x2,x3,x4)=1 xi(0,1)中的实值 及 g(x1,x2)=g(x2,x3) 对于某些连续约束函数g 有没有人建议使用一个易于使用的库(最好是Python或R)来解决这个优化问题,并能为我提供一个演示如何使用它的代码片段? (性能对我来说不是很重要。) 我真的不知道如何解决这个问题,因为我对整个话题都很陌生。如果您能提供一些关于

我对Python中的优化和科学编程非常陌生。 现在,我正在从一篇论文中学习以下优化问题:

最小化f(x1,x2,x3,x4)(其中f是连续的)

服从

和(x1,x2,x3,x4)=1

xi(0,1)中的实值

g(x1,x2)=g(x2,x3)

对于某些连续约束函数g

有没有人建议使用一个易于使用的库(最好是Python或R)来解决这个优化问题,并能为我提供一个演示如何使用它的代码片段? (性能对我来说不是很重要。)

我真的不知道如何解决这个问题,因为我对整个话题都很陌生。如果您能提供一些关于如何建立此问题的设置的指导,我们将不胜感激


提前多谢

我想您需要SciPy库,它通常是与Anaconda内置的 下面是一个多标量优化的示例。

这可能会对您有所帮助。{}